Vista International reported a solid FY25 result, Ord Minnett suggests, against a backdrop of depressed expectations and the "SaaS apocalypse". The company met expectations around cloud roll out (a priority for investors), and delivered a small beat on earnings.

The broker is optimistic about the outlook for the company and expects a 14% three-year revenue CAGR alongside strong earnings margin expansion.

Vista International trades on 15x 2026 enterprise value to earnings, Ord Minnett notes, well below the peer average of ASX tech stocks with comparable growth. Buy and $3.22 target retained.

Vista Group reported FY25 revenue of NZ$164m, up 10% on the prior year but below guidance of NZ$167-173m and Shaw and Partners' NZ$167m forecast.

Earnings (EBITDA) of NZ$28.2m rose 31% with a 17% margin and gross free cash flow (FCF) of NZ$2.1m; all in line with the broker's expectations.

The analyst highlights cloud migration is accelerating, with 724 sites live and guidance for 1,300 in FY26, and believes the pathway to FCF break-even in FY27 is increasingly visible.

Long-term FY30 targets were re-iterated, implying ARR of NZ$315m and EBITDA margins of 33-37%, which the broker argues signals a material lift in FCF to around NZ$75m by FY31.

Shaw maintains a Buy rating and lowers its target price to $3.70 from $4.10.
